The Itinerary: What to Expect

The tour kicks off at Kikiaola Small Boat Harbor in Kekaha, a straightforward meeting point that keeps the experience feeling intimate from the start. After boarding your 28-foot motorized boat, you’ll spend around 30 minutes traveling from the harbor to the start of the Na Pali Coast. This initial stretch gives you a chance to settle in, absorb the sea breeze, and get a feel for the boat’s comfort.

Once you arrive at the Na Pali Coast State Wilderness Park, the real magic begins. The highlight—spending about four hours exploring the coastline in your private boat. The small size of the vessel means you can weave into sea caves and close to waterfalls, which larger cruise ships or catamarans simply can’t do. Expect to marvel at towering cliffs, vibrant sea life, and possibly spot spinner dolphins, green sea turtles, or even humpback whales if you’re visiting between November and April.

Travel time constitutes about an hour each way, so plan for a total of roughly five hours from start to finish, including travel and exploration.
